Be a communication leader in an organizational, business, or political environment.

Strategic communication is an area where the aim is to communicate an entity’s (organizational, business, political, or otherwise) goals, mission, values, or policies or similar. Jobs in strategic communication can be found in public relations, health communication, public policy and nonprofits and may encompass social media, strategy, analysis, graphic design, speech writing, production of collateral like fact sheets and news releases or speaking on behalf of the organization.
